Guest guest Posted November 17, 2002 Report Share Posted November 17, 2002 I thought I would share something I found out from another post-op on how to make pills go down with ease,,,and " it works " !!! Put your pills on the tip of a spoon that is dipped in yogurt, Jell-O, anything frothy. When you swallow the food on the spoon, the pill or vitamin slides down. It doesn't get STUCK.....I was so happy this worked. I had a devilish time getting pills down. I haven't had any problems at all swallowing (even my horse pills) if they are on yogurt is my food of choice. I spoke to my doctor about my theory, he thought it sounded correct. When a person swallows food it is a natural motion. When we swallow pills 1) it is something that most people hesitate, especially with our small pouches (fear of getting pill stuck) 2) Pills alone, even chased with liquids doesn't seem to want to go ALL the way down. Ohhhh how many pills have I had just at that point, waiting.....waiting for it to get down. Anyway, for those of you who have difficult swallowing pills, maybe give it a try.
